CDN别名列并非技术术语,而是指在内容分发网络(CDN)配置中,通过自定义HTTP响应头(如X-Cache-Status, X-Cache-Key或自定义X-CDN-Label)来标识缓存状态、节点来源或业务场景的一种高级管理手段,其核心价值在于提升运维可观测性与故障排查效率。
在2026年的Web架构中,随着微服务与边缘计算的深度融合,CDN已不再仅仅是静态资源的加速通道,更是应用逻辑的边缘延伸,传统的“命中/未命中”二元状态已无法满足复杂业务对精细化监控的需求,通过引入“别名列”机制,开发者可以将缓存行为与业务逻辑解耦,实现更透明的数据流转。
CDN别名列的技术原理与核心价值
什么是CDN别名列?
别名列本质上是HTTP响应头(Response Header)中的自定义字段,不同于标准的Cache-Control或ETag,别名列由CDN服务商或前端开发者定义,用于携带额外的元数据。
- 标识缓存状态:使用
X-Cache: HIT或X-Cache: MISS明确告知客户端当前资源来源。 - 追踪节点信息:通过
X-CDN-Node: Shanghai-01,运维人员可直接定位请求落地的具体边缘节点。 - 业务场景标记:针对动态内容,通过
X-Biz-Scene: Live-Stream区分直播、点播或普通页面请求。
为什么需要别名列?
在2026年,面对日均亿级请求的高并发场景,传统监控手段存在滞后性,别名列提供了实时、细粒度的可观测性。
- 故障快速定位:当用户反馈加载缓慢时,通过检查别名列中的节点ID,可瞬间判断是否为特定区域节点故障,而非全网问题。
- A/B测试支持:在灰度发布期间,通过别名列标记不同版本的缓存键,便于分析不同策略下的性能差异。
- 合规与审计:对于金融、医疗等敏感行业,别名列可记录数据访问路径,满足《网络安全法》及行业监管对数据流向追溯的要求。
2026年CDN别名列实战配置指南
主流CDN服务商的配置差异
不同厂商对自定义头的支持策略各异,需根据实际业务选择,以下是基于2026年Q1行业调研的对比分析:


| 服务商类型 | 自定义头支持策略 | 典型别名列示例 | 适用场景 |
|---|---|---|---|
| 公有云头部厂商 | 默认开启,支持最多10个自定义头 | X-Cache-Status, X-Request-Id |
高并发互联网应用,需精细监控 |
| 垂直领域CDN | 部分限制,需申请白名单 | X-Provider-Node |
视频直播、游戏加速等特定场景 |
| 自建CDN集群 | 完全自由,基于Nginx/Envoy配置 | X-Custom-Biz-Code |
对数据主权有极高要求的企业 |
如何配置有效的别名列?
配置别名列并非简单添加头部,需遵循最佳实践以避免性能损耗和安全风险。
- 命名规范:采用
X-前缀(尽管RFC 6648已不推荐,但行业惯例仍广泛使用),或使用CDN-前缀以示区分。CDN-Source: Origin。 - 避免敏感信息:严禁在别名列中传输用户隐私数据(如手机号、身份证号)或密钥。
- 大小写敏感:HTTP头字段名不区分大小写,但值通常区分,建议统一使用小写或驼峰命名,避免解析错误。
别名列在SEO与用户体验中的隐性影响
对搜索引擎抓取的影响
虽然百度等搜索引擎主要依据HTML内容和robots.txt进行索引,但别名列间接影响SEO表现。
- 缓存一致性:通过别名列确保爬虫抓取到的内容与用户一致,避免因缓存污染导致的索引偏差。
- 响应速度优化:准确的缓存命中(通过别名列验证)可显著降低TTFB(首字节时间),提升页面加载速度,间接利好SEO排名。
用户体验的透明化
在2026年,用户对网页加载体验要求极高,通过前端JavaScript读取别名列,可实现“智能降级”策略。
- 动态资源回退:若检测到
X-Cache: MISS且响应时间超过阈值,前端可自动切换至备用资源或静态快照,保障核心功能可用。 - 调试模式开关:在开发环境,通过别名列标记
X-Debug: True,前端可展示详细的缓存命中详情,加速开发迭代。
常见问题与解答
Q1: CDN别名列是否会影响页面加载速度?
不会显著影响。HTTP头部数据量极小(通常几十字节),对带宽和延迟的影响可忽略不计,相反,通过别名列实现的精准缓存策略,能大幅减少回源请求,提升整体加载速度。


Q2: 如何查看CDN别名列?
通过浏览器开发者工具或命令行工具。在Chrome DevTools的Network面板中,选中请求,查看Response Headers即可看到自定义的别名列,也可使用curl -I <url>命令查看。
Q3: 别名列能否用于身份验证?
不建议。别名列是公开信息,任何用户均可查看和修改(通过中间人攻击或伪造请求),身份验证应使用标准的Authorization头或Cookie,并配合HTTPS加密传输。
互动引导:您在日常运维中遇到过因缓存不一致导致的故障吗?欢迎在评论区分享您的排查经历。
参考文献
- 中国信息通信研究院. (2026). 《2025-2026年中国内容分发网络(CDN)发展研究报告》. 北京: 中国信通院.
- Cloudflare Engineering Team. (2026). “Optimizing Edge Observability with Custom Headers”. Cloudflare Blog, March 2026.
- 百度搜索引擎优化指南. (2026版). 百度搜索引擎优化指南. 北京: 百度公司.
- RFC 9110. (2022). “HTTP Semantics”. IETF. (注:虽为2022年发布,但在2026年仍为HTTP头部规范的基础标准,别名列需遵循其通用原则).
首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/324845.html











